Output 240a668faa140412605f7cc9b54c4f623ce8121558996b00bf4445085bc0efa6:0

value
1337830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ccf257935d3aa8c2a07ae406c576033e6ca138d3 OP_EQUALVERIFY OP_CHECKSIG
address
1KgfAMiYJd1zvTTfAYLJSbBqsk4VcG1FkE
transaction
240a668faa140412605f7cc9b54c4f623ce8121558996b00bf4445085bc0efa6
confirmations
396201
spent
true